WebDec 5, 2024 · Do you poop normally with gastroparesis? Avoid large salads. Choose smaller sized salads with butter lettuce or baby spinach. Do not take fiber supplements unless directed by your physician or dietitian. How can I speed up my stomach emptying? Fat free sprinkle cheese. Preheat oven to 400 degrees. ippc legislationWebIf you have gastroparesis, your stomach doesn’t empty as fast as it should. Your doctor may call it delayed gastric emptying. It can make you feel sick or vomit.
